Subject: ange-ftp loops with -R from dired

Some odd things I noted in an ange-ftp session log:
220 gis FTP server (Version wu-2.6.2-8) ready. ...
ftp> quote mdtm /
550 /: not a plain file.
quote mdtm /
ftp> 550 /: not a plain file.
ftp> ls "-alR /" /tmp/ange-ftp4259Av
200 PORT command successful.
150 Opening ASCII mode data connection for directory listing.
Well, it seemed to take hours, while a simple ls -lRa from an old
fashioned by hand ftp session would have been a snap. So I closed the
connection and looked in /tmp/ange-ftp4259Av and low and behold,
in there was not ls -alR output, but instead ls -al output, repeated
1639 times!!! already in the kilobytes. So go find a wu-2.6.2-8 ftp
server [above pal's needed passwd, find another] and do C-u s R in dired.
